转载地址:

《Linux服务器配置与管理指南》第9章DHCP服务器,本章介绍在网络中使用DHCP的具体方法。首先介

绍在Linux中安装、配置DHCP服务器端的方法,对常用的DHCP配置选项进行详细介绍;接着介绍DHCP客户端的配置方法,包括在Linux中和在

Windows XP系统中通过DHCP动态获取IP地址的方法。本节为大家介绍配置Linux的DHCP客户端。

AD:

9.4  配置DHCP客户端

安装好DHCP服务器程序,并通过前面介绍的方法设置好参数之后,就可使用DHCP为网络中的计算机分配IP地址了。下面以Linux和Windows两个常用操作系统使用DHCP的配置为例,介绍配置DHCP客户端的过程。

9.4.1  配置Linux的DHCP客户端

在Linux中可以使用两种方式配置DHCP客户端,即手工配置方式和图形界面配置方式。

1.手工配置方式

在Linux系统中,每个网络设备(网卡)都在/etc/sysconfig/network-scripts/目录中有一个对应的配置文件,例如,第1块网卡的配置文件为ifcfg-eth0,第2块网卡的配置文件为ifcfg-eth1……以此类推。

手工配置DHCP客户端时,需修改网卡对应的配置文件。例如,修改客户机中第1块网卡,使其自动获取IP地址,可使用以下命令修改对应的配置文件:# vi  /etc/sysconfig/network-scripts/ifcfg-eth0

修改的内容如下所示:DEVICE=eth0

BOOTPROTO=dhcp

HWADDR=00:0C:29:FA:DC:1F

ONBOOT=yes

其中,第2行设置使用DHCP方式获取IP地址。

在Linux中修改了网卡的配置文件后,可重启系统使其生效,也可使用以下命令重新启动网卡:# ifdown  eth0

# ifup  eth0

注意:若不使用以上命令或重启系统,新设置的网卡属性将不起作用。

2.图形界面配置方式

启动到Linux的图形界面后,可通过相应的系统命令修改网络的配置,以使用DHCP方式获取IP地址。

【实例9-3】在Linux图形界面中设置DHCP。

具体步骤如下:

(1)选择菜单"系统/管理/网络"命令,打开"网络配置"窗口,在该窗口中可看到本机中已有的网络设备。选中网络设置"eth0",单击"编辑"按钮,如图9-4所示。

(2)打开"以太网设备"对话框,选中"自动获取IP地址设置使用"单选按钮,并在右侧的列表框中选择dhcp选项,如图9-5所示。

(点击查看大图)图9-4  网络配置

(点击查看大图)图9-5  以太网设备

(3)单击"确定"按钮,完成设置。

3.查看分配的IP地址

通过以上两种方式设置使用DHCP分配IP地址之后,可在终端窗口中使用以下命令查看分配到的IP地址:# ifconfig  eth0

执行以上命令,可得到如图9-6所示的结果,从图中可看出分配的IP地址为192.168.206.130。

linux开启dhcpclient服务,dhcp client 配置相关推荐

  1. linux内核开启ssh,linux开启ssh服务

    本文概略:1)ubuntu发行版开启ssh.2)centos发行版开启ssh 1.ubuntu发行版安装/开启ssh服务 1.1 安装ssh服务端 sudo apt-get install opens ...

  2. linux开启telnet服务(总结)

    linux开启telnet服务 1.基础知识 linux提供服务是由运行在后台的守护程序(daemon)来执行的. 守护进程的工作就是打开1个端口(port),等待(listen)进入的连接.在C/S ...

  3. 【转】Linux开启FTP服务和修改FTP密码

    这里写自定义目录标题 原文链接 Linux开启FTP服务和修改FTP密码 2021-03-18 17:43:08 一.Linux开启FTP服务 首先服务器要安装ftp软件,查看是否已经安装ftp软件下 ...

  4. Linux开启FTP服务和修改FTP密码

    一.Linux开启FTP服务 1. 首先服务器要安装ftp软件,查看是否已经安装ftp软件下: [root@VM_0_2_centos ~]# which vsftpd 若未安装,则安装并启动. 1. ...

  5. linux怎样开启telnet服务,linux开启telnet服务

    步骤: sudo apt-get install xinetd telnetd     安装成功后,系统会显示有相应得提示 sudo vim /etc/inetd.conf  并加入内容:  teln ...

  6. linux如何开启telnet服务linux开启telnet服务的方法

    linux如何开启telnet服务?很多朋友对于这个问题不知道该如何解决:今天小编将为大家带来linux开启telnet服务的方法,有需要的朋友一起去看看吧! 方法: 1. 切换至root用户: 2. ...

  7. linux怎么开启telnet命令,linux如何开启telnet服务?linux开启telnet服务的方法

    linux如何开启telnet服务?很多朋友对于这个问题不知道该如何解决:今天小编将为大家带来linux开启telnet服务的方法,有需要的朋友一起去看看吧! 方法: 1. 切换至root用户: 2. ...

  8. 完美图解教程 Linux环境VNC服务安装、配置与使用

    图片直观明了,尝试一步一步分享俺的成果. 1:下面第一步当然是确认自己linux系统是否安装VNC 默认情况下,Red Hat Enterprise Linux安装程序会将VNC服务安装在系统上. 打 ...

  9. linux开启ssh服务,实现ssh远程登录

    1.查询是否安装SSH. rpm -pa |grep ssh 2.如果没有安装rmp: sudo apt-get install rmp          #ubuntu,debian yum -y ...

最新文章

  1. 利用Eclipse开发Linux驱动
  2. Visual C# 编程操作Excel
  3. AA065VD数据线连接错位的现象及分析总结
  4. VS2008 error PRJ0002 : 错误的结果 31 (从“C:\Program Files\Microsoft SDKs\Windows\v6.0A\bin\rc.exe”返回)。...
  5. Oracle备份恢复之逻辑备份
  6. 关于异步IO模型的学习
  7. linux系统信息 命令,Linux_Linux系统信息查看命令大全,系统    # uname -a # - phpStudy...
  8. 将React Native集成至Android原生应用
  9. 浏览器与输入法——用户入口的争夺
  10. 计算机二级MS office之excel常用函数
  11. 狗狗有关的知识tips
  12. openCV图片倾斜矫正(java版)
  13. 整活~使用webAI做一个网页AR吃豆人小游戏
  14. 机器视觉工业缺陷检测的那些事(四、常用算法与库)
  15. 16种css3动画弹出遮罩层
  16. P85.2.(2)回文是指正读反读均相同的字符序列,如“abba”和“abdba”均是回文,但“good”不是回文。试写一个算法判定给定的字符序列是否是回文。(提示:将一半的字符入栈)(C语言描述)
  17. SpringBoot 使用 Redis Geo 实现查找附近的位置-附近的人功能
  18. Microsoft Office 家族甘特图 和 第三方甘特图软件
  19. 科技公司揭露撑持权力
  20. dingding告警

热门文章

  1. Elsevier系旗下期刊论文投稿流程
  2. Android:ViewPager详解(异步网络加载图片,带图片缓存,并带导航小圆点)
  3. HDU - 6578 Blank dp
  4. 串口屏应用案例_大彩串口屏在高拍仪上的应用方案
  5. 大厂前端面试都问些什么问题?入职爱奇艺年薪48万,面试经验总结
  6. PDF如何合并,PDF文件合并的技巧
  7. 2016年12月当前世界经济形势分析--美国的加息计谋
  8. not enough arguments in call to oprot.Flush
  9. matlab中如何输入积分,在matlab中怎么输入特殊符号,Matlab的符号积分
  10. IPv4下,划分子网,构造超网(CIDR)